2018 brings a new decade of the Indian Premier League (IPL) and like always there is enormous excitement surrounding the tournament. With the mega-auction scheduled for later this month, not just the franchises but even the fans are busy determining what set up their team should go in with. All the franchises have an option to hold on to a maximum of 3 players with the Right to Match (RTM) cards that can be used in the auction.

The hammer is slated to be slammed on January 27 and 28 in Bengaluru. But the itinerary for the tournament is still being speculated. While most predicted it will be pretty similar to that of the 2017 season, the commissioner of the IPL made the announcement about the date of the opening ceremony, the initial encounter as well as the final of IPL 2018 today.

Shukla, as quoted by ANI, said that the star-studded opening ceremony will be held in Mumbai on the 6th of April 2018 whereas the first match of the 11th edition of IPL will be played on 7th April also in Mumbai. The tournament will come to an end with the grand finale on 27th May and Mumbai will once again host the crucial fixture.

Opponents for the tournament opener

While the official confirmation on this matter is still awaited, reports suggest that as per the tradition, champions of the previous season Mumbai Indians will be involved in the tournament opener but since the runners-up Rising Pune Supergiant isn’t a part of the league anymore, Chennai Super Kings one of the two returning franchises will take their place.

Final list of 578

While over a thousand players had put their name up to be considered in the IPL auctions pool the franchises have collectively shown interest in almost half the number. Based on that, the Governing Council released a list of 578 players who will go under the hammer in the IPL 2018 auction.

Earlier, in the retention event, the eight teams opted to retain a total of 18 players and will pick the remaining players in the auction.
